- the compound of formula (I) can be present in the composition according to the invention in a content ranging from 0.01% to 25% by weight, preferably in a content ranging from 0.25% to 15% by weight, more preferentially in a content ranging from 0.5% to 10% by weight, more preferentially still in a content ranging from 1% to 5% by weight, with respect to the total weight of the composition.
- the composition according to the invention also comprises at least one acidifying agent, preferably an organic and/or inorganic acidifying agent, in particular an inorganic acidifying agent.
- inorganic or organic acids such as hydrochloric acid, orthophosphoric acid, sulfuric acid, carboxylic acids, such as acetic acid, tartaric acid, citric acid or lactic acid, and sulfonic acids, and their mixtures.
- the acidifying agents are chosen from the group consisting of inorganic acids, more preferentially sulfuric acid, hydrochloric acid and their mixtures, better still hydrochloric acid.
- the pH of the composition according to the invention can vary from 3 to 10 and is preferably acidic, i.e. less than 7 (the value 7 being excluded).
- the pH of the composition according to the invention varies from
- composition according to the invention can additionally comprise one or more organic solvents.
- the organic solvent(s) can be chosen from the group consisting of linear or branched monoalcohols having from 1 to 6 carbon atoms, preferably from 1 to 4 carbon atoms, polyols, polyethylene glycols, aromatic alcohols and their mixtures.
- polyethylene glycols of propylene glycol, dipropylene glycol, isoprene glycol, butylene glycol and pentylene glycol.
- the organic solvent(s) is or are chosen from the group consisting of linear or branched monoalcohols having from 1 to 6 carbon atoms, preferably from 1 to 4 carbon atoms, and their mixtures.
- the organic solvent is ethanol.
- the total content of organic solvents can vary from 1% to 99.9% by weight, preferably from 10% to 90% by weight, more preferentially from 15% to 50% by weight, with respect to the total weight of the composition according to the invention.
- the composition according to the invention comprises water.
- the composition comprises water and at least one organic solvent, preferably chosen from the group consisting of linear or branched monoalcohols having from 1 to 6 carbon atoms, preferably from 1 to 4 carbon atoms, in particular ethanol.
- organic solvent preferably chosen from the group consisting of linear or branched monoalcohols having from 1 to 6 carbon atoms, preferably from 1 to 4 carbon atoms, in particular ethanol.
- the ratio by weight of the content of water to the content of organic solvent varies from 90/10 to 50/50, preferably from 80/20 to 60/40, such as 70/30.

- composition Al (according to the invention) was prepared by mixing 4-(2- aminoethyl)phenol with an acidifying agent and a mixture of water and absolute ethanol (water/ethanol 70/30 w/w%).
- composition A2 identical to the composition Al but devoid of 4-(2- aminoethyl)phenol, was prepared.
- the breakdown of the compositions is shown in Table 1 below:
- Locks of Caucasian hair with a colour depth level of 4 (DL4), of 2.7 grams and of 27 cm in length, are bleached by two successive bleaching operations, then washed with Elseve Color Vive shampoo, then superficially dried between the fingers (two passes between the fingers).
- compositions Al and A2 are subsequently each applied to the doubly bleached locks with a bath ratio of 0.4 (i.e. 0.4 gram of composition Al or A2 per 1 gram of lock).
- the locks are subsequently massaged with the fingers, making circular movements along the entire length of the lock (5 times), and then the lock is left for 5 minutes.
- the locks are rinsed with tap water for 30 seconds, superficially dried, and subsequently dried at a temperature of 60°C (10 min/g of hair). These various stages are repeated to have 5 applications in total.
- the locks of hair are subjected to a cyclic fatigue test (CFTT) in order to study their breakage.
- CFTT cyclic fatigue test
- the cyclic fatigue technique is known to a person skilled in the art for breakage of keratin fibres (reference: https://www.diastron.eom/app/uploads/2017/06/Dia-Stron-CYC801- Brochure.pdf).
- the principle of the test is to measure the number of cycles of extension of a single fibre before breakage. Fibres with a length of 30 mm are subjected to a constant stress (140 MPa) and to a constant speed (40 mm/s). The studies are carried out at a temperature of 25°C and 45% relative humidity.
- a Diastron CYC801 device from Diastron is used. A series of measurements comprises 50 individual hairs. Results: [Table 2]
- Hair breakage is also studied by a flexabrasion technique known to a person skilled in the art.
- the flexabrasion technique is known to a person skilled in the art for the breakage of keratin fibres (references: Flexabrasion: A Method for Evaluating Hair Strength, Cosmetics & Toiletries Journal, June 26, 2009, and Hair Breakage in Normal and Weathered Hair: Focus on the Black Patient, Journal of Investigative Dermatology Symposium Proceedings, Volume 12, Issue 2, December 2007, pages 6-9).
- the principle of the test is to measure the time necessary for hair fibres subjected to a mechanical stress (bending and abrasion) to break.
- a Flexabrasion device (Fibrestress model from Textechno) is used. An individual hair is attached to a 20 g weight at one end and the other end is attached to an immobile bar.
- the individual hair carries out a to-and-fro movement over a 300 pm stainless steel wire.
- the movement exhibits an amplitude of 10 mm and a frequency of 0.5 Hz.
- Breakage is detected by an optical sensor which records the lifetime (drop time before breakage) in seconds, that is to say the time which the individual hair takes before breaking).
- a series of measurements comprises 75 individual hairs.
- a difference in drop time of 100 seconds is acknowledged by a person skilled in the art as a significant difference.

Abstract
La présente invention concerne l'utilisation d'un ou de plusieurs composés alkylamine particuliers pour le traitement cosmétique des fibres kératiniques, en particulier des fibres kératiniques humaines, telles que les cheveux. L'invention concerne également une composition comprenant au moins un composé alkylamine particulier. La présente invention concerne également un procédé de traitement cosmétique des fibres kératiniques, en particulier des fibres kératiniques humaines, telles que les cheveux, comprenant au moins l'application sur lesdites fibres d'au moins une composition comprenant au moins un composé alkylamine particulier.
